Ingredients
- 2 pounds boneless, skinless chicken tenderloins
- 6 tablespoons salted butter, melted
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 2 cups finely crushed potato chips
- 1 cup finely crushed corn flakes
- 1/2 teaspoon seasoned salt pepper, to taste
Steps
-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F.
- Add the melted butter and olive oil to a medium size mixing bowl.
- Add the potato chip and cornflakes crumbs to another medium size mixing bowl.
- Working in an assembly line, take one piece of chicken at a time and generously dip it through the butter and then dredge through the potato chip/corn flake crumbs using your fist to press the crumbs into the chicken. Place each piece of chicken on a baking sheet. Repeat with the remaining chicken.
- Sprinkle the chicken evenly with seasoned salt and pepper.
- Place the pan of chicken in the oven and bake for 25-30 minutes or until the tops are golden and the chicken is cooked through.
- Serve warm with a side of rice.
